Job Overview
TE Connectivitys R&D/Product Development Engineering Teams conceive original ideas for new products, introduce them into practice. They are responsible for product development, and qualification from market definition through production and release; assist in the qualification of suppliers for new products to ensure suppliers deliver quality parts, materials, and services for new or improved manufacturing processes; conduct feasibility studies, testing on new and modified designs; direct and support detailed design, testing, prototype fabrication and manufacturing ramp. The R&D/Product Development Engineering Teams provide all required product documentation including, but not limited to, Solid Model, 2D/3D production drawings, product specifications, and testing requirements. They create and modify detailed drawings and drafting or conceptual models from layouts, rough sketches or notes and contribute to design modifications to facilitate manufacturing operation or quality of product. Typical fields of expertise includematerials, mechanics and systems, electrical, optics, chemistry, software, automation systems, packaging, testing and measurement, and manufacturing of electrical, mechanical and electronic components, products, and their integration into systems.

Job OverviewAs a Hardware Engineer for TE Connectivity you will focus on the electrical design, simulation, and verification-validation testing of high-speed products in cable assemblies targeting high speed communications and connectivity within datacenters and wireless infrastructure. You will be expected to independently work on projects in the areas of hardware design and validation for product, system design including modeling, simulation, testing and circuit board layout. You will work collaboratively within a broader cross functional team of mechanical, manufacturing, & operations to execute leading edge products designs.You will be the subject matter expert for the electrical performance of a product/platform beginning with the initial analysis through prototype fabrication & evaluation, and production verification testing.
